Output 3f366578bfb26c1ac94b2938cafeae3137acde82c1abf3bdc88266a4239bb837:5

value
33660300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b0d48c287a42dc4290672028b600b6d8c2ae8a8 OP_EQUAL
address
M8ubaYWEnHsvuzpSVweauTeSpsPYE3kMu7
transaction
3f366578bfb26c1ac94b2938cafeae3137acde82c1abf3bdc88266a4239bb837
spent
true